Output e8c87d238eafc58da68be84d880abff89e5f95a3a9488a190c74d7121995ae41:0

value
18563654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3efd9d11919bc6c1504c04063c6233f0428a998e OP_EQUAL
address
MDeDwhfoEVRPjDpRBSNr4og6LwRF1ZqVjd
transaction
e8c87d238eafc58da68be84d880abff89e5f95a3a9488a190c74d7121995ae41
spent
false